It's a variant of Monterey Jack cheese

Pepper Jack cheese is indeed a variant of Monterey Jack cheese. The base cheese in Pepper Jack is Monterey Jack, which is a mild, semi-hard cheese that originated in Monterey, California, in the 1800s. It is made using cow's milk and has a slight sweetness to it. Monterey Jack is a popular melting cheese, often used in quesadillas, burritos, and grilled cheese sandwiches. It is also commonly mixed with other cheeses to create new varieties, such as Colby-Jack and Cheddar-Jack.

Pepper Jack cheese is a derivative of Monterey Jack that is flavoured with various peppers, herbs, and spices. It gets its name from the addition of sweet peppers, fresh herbs, habanero chillies, garlic, and jalapenos, although the specific ingredients and level of spiciness can vary between different producers of Pepper Jack cheese. The addition of these ingredients gives Pepper Jack cheese a unique flavour profile that adds some heat to dishes.

Monterey Jack is an excellent base cheese for creating new varieties due to its mild flavour and creamy, semi-firm texture. It mixes well with other cheeses and melts easily, making it a versatile ingredient in the kitchen. This versatility has led to the creation of numerous "Jack" cheeses, including Pepper Jack, Colby Jack, and Cheddar Jack.

The origin of the name "Monterey Jack" can be traced back to David Jacks, a businessman and California land speculator who sold the cheese commercially in the 1800s. The cheese was originally made by Franciscan friars in Monterey, California, and was known as "Queso blanco pais." However, after David Jacks began selling the cheese, it became known as "Jack's Cheese" or "Monterey Jack."

It's gluten-free and vegetarian-friendly

Pepper jack cheese is a delightful variety of cheese that not only melts beautifully but is also gluten-free and vegetarian-friendly. This cheese is a tasty option for those who follow a gluten-free diet, as it typically does not contain gluten. In fact, some people with celiac disease have discussed their experiences with pepper jack cheese as a gluten-free snack, noting that a strict gluten-free diet is essential for managing symptoms and healing.

For those who are vegetarian, pepper jack cheese is a welcome option as it is made using microbial rennet or vegetable-derived rennet. This means that the cheese melts and stretches without the need for animal-derived rennet, making it a great vegetarian alternative. The high-fat content of pepper jack cheese further contributes to its excellent melting qualities, making it a versatile choice for cooking and grilling.

While pepper jack cheese is gluten-free and vegetarian-friendly, it is important to note that it is not lactose-free. Like most cheeses, pepper jack cheese retains some lactose, so it may not be suitable for those with lactose intolerance or dairy allergies. However, for those who follow a plant-based diet, there are vegan alternatives to pepper jack cheese that can be made at home. These vegan options are created using non-dairy milk, vegan yogurt, and spices, providing a similar taste and melting experience without the use of animal products.
